Everything around us is made of elements, substances that can't easily be broken into smaller parts or changed into other substances. However, elements can be combined. That's how we have the air we breathe, the clothes we wear, the tools we use--not to mention our bodies! All these things are a fascinating combination of elements. This beneficial volume supports readers as they learn about elements and how they connect to make molecules, building the matter that surrounds us. The dynamic text and eye-catching design include fun fact boxes, labeled diagrams, and a concluding graphic organizer.
